Maintenance Technician Classification: Non- Exempt Reports to: Director of Facilities Job Description Summary/Objective The Maintenance Technician plays an important role in ensuring the safety and operational efficiency of the Peace Village community and campus. This position is responsible for the repair and maintenance of the facility’s mechanical, plumbing, electrical, structural, and fire protection systems. The ideal candidate will have strong technical skills, including a high aptitude for troubleshooting and problem-solving, along with a commitment to outstanding customer service. Essential Functions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. • Complete Repairs and Maintenance: Troubleshoot, diagnose, and perform repairs on facility systems, including electrical, plumbing, HVAC, and structural components. Maintain equipment logs and maintenance records as required. • Preventative Maintenance: Execute preventative maintenance schedules, including testing and inspecting equipment, identifying potential issues, and making necessary adjustments to ensure efficient and safe operation. • Respond to Service Requests: Address maintenance requests from residents and staff promptly and professionally, providing assistance with a wide range of repair needs, including lighting, plumbing, and electrical troubleshooting. • Building Inspections: Conduct regular inspections of the facility’s physical structure, systems, and grounds. Identify and address potential hazards or maintenance needs proactively. • Assist with Facility Improvements: Support other maintenance staff and assist with renovations, upgrades, and improvements to resident areas, common spaces, and office areas as assigned. • Equipment Operation and Safety Compliance: Safely operate various tools and equipment, including drills, saws, plumbing tools, and HVAC diagnostic devices. Follow established safety procedures and guidelines for equipment use and maintenance. • Assist in Emergency Situations: Participate in emergency response actions, such as power outages or water leaks, to minimize disruption and ensure safety. Maintain familiarity with facility emergency protocols. • Inventory and Supply Management: Track inventory of maintenance supplies and tools, notifying supervisor of needs or shortages to ensure stock levels are adequate for daily tasks and emergencies. • Maintain Clean and Safe Work Areas: Keep work areas clean and organized, disposing of waste and hazardous materials safely according to facility standards and regulations. • Provide Exceptional Customer Service: Interact with residents, visitors, and staff in a respectful and courteous manner, addressing concerns and requests professionally and efficiently. • Documentation and Reporting: Accurately document all work performed, including parts used, time spent, and any follow-up required. Generate reports as needed for maintenance logs and compliance checks. • Team Support: Provide assistance as assigned to other maintenance staff and collaborate effectively to achieve departmental goals. Competencies • Technical Skills: Strong understanding of construction types, maintenance protocols, and HVAC. • Hands-On Repair Skills: Proficiency in plumbing repairs (e.g., copper pipe sweating), electrical wiring, and reading schematics. • Communication: Effective written and verbal communication, proactive updates, documentation, and responsiveness. • Organizational Skills: Efficient in managing work orders and maintenance schedules to maintain completion rates and timeframes. • Teamwork and Collaboration: Positive orientation toward team projects and support of all departments of Peace Village. • Time Management: Skilled in prioritizing tasks to meet deadlines as directed. • Professionalism: Upholds professional behavior with all staff, residents, and visitors. • Customer Service: Committed to delivering respectful and responsive service to the Peace Village community. • Technology Skills: Familiarity with computer programs for documentation and work order management. Supervisory Responsibility This position has no direct staff supervisor responsibilities. Work Environment This position operates both indoor and outdoor in various weather conditions. Physical Demands While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to talk, see, and hear. Frequent activities include standing, walking, using hands, reaching, bending, squatting, crawling, use of ladders, and kneeling. The employee must frequently lift or move objects up to 35 pounds and occasionally up to 75 pounds. Position Type and Expected Hours of Work This is a full-time position and occasionally works beyond regular working hours as necessary or for staffing coverage, including weekends. This position is involved with residents, families, visitors, staff, etc., under all circumstances and conditions. Specific shift days and working hours are determined by the department supervisor and an on-call rotation is required. Travel Travel is not required for this position. Required Education and Experience • High School Diploma or equivalent required. • Proven experience operating mechanical and construction equipment. • Proficiency with tools and equipment such as drills, saws, plumbing tools, carpentry equipment, gardening tools, snow removal equipment, electric and HVAC equipment, and plumbing rodders. • Valid driver’s license Other Duties Please note this job description is not designed to cover or contain a comprehensive listing of activities, duties or responsibilities that are required of the employee for this job.
